Key Responsibilities

  • •Define and own probe coverage intent by mapping design features, device behavior, and process risks into screening, observability, trims, and guard-bands.
  • •Establish, release, and sustain probe test flows across first silicon, qualification, and HVM while meeting coverage objectives without unnecessary overhead.
  • •Support pre-silicon design-to-probe staging and DFT readiness by influencing test hooks, observability, redundancy, and trim structures.
  • •Lead first-silicon bring-up and device characterization to correlate early silicon behavior with probe results, closing gaps and stabilizing the probe flow.
  • •Drive yield, quality, and reliability enablement using wafer-level learning, bin definitions, and failure-mode analysis; optimize test efficiency and enable AI-driven decision support.

Key Requirements

  • •Bachelor’s, Master’s, or PhD in Electrical/Electronics Engineering, Computer Engineering, Semiconductor Physics, or a related field.
  • •Strong fundamentals in semiconductor devices, wafer test, and product engineering.
  • •Use silicon behavior and characterization data to make informed probe, yield, and coverage decisions.
  • •Experience (or strong interest) in silicon learning, device behavior, yield mechanisms, DFT intent, or design-to-manufacturing integration.
  • •Strong analytical skills for structured root-cause analysis and effective cross-functional communication.
